Introduction
In the rapidly evolving landscape of artificial intelligence (AI), data access and security have emerged as critical concerns. As AI agents become integral to various applications, the need to protect sensitive data while ensuring optimal functionality has never been greater. Community built frameworks play a pivotal role in addressing these challenges by providing robust solutions that enhance data security and streamline access. This article explores the significance of these frameworks in securing AI agent data access, their benefits, and the collaborative ethos that drives their development.
Understanding AI Agents and Data Security
What are AI Agents?
AI agents refer to autonomous entities that utilize artificial intelligence to perform tasks, make decisions, and interact with users or other systems. They can operate in various environments, from virtual assistants like Siri and Alexa to complex systems in industries such as healthcare, finance, and autonomous vehicles.
The Importance of Data Security for AI Agents
Data security is paramount for AI agents as they often handle sensitive information, including personal data, business intelligence, and proprietary algorithms. Ensuring that this data is accessed, processed, and stored securely is essential to maintain user trust and comply with regulatory standards. Vulnerabilities in data access can lead to breaches, misuse, and significant reputational damage.
Community Built Frameworks: An Overview
What are Community Built Frameworks?
Community built frameworks are open-source platforms developed collaboratively by a group of contributors. These frameworks provide pre-built tools, libraries, and protocols that facilitate the development and deployment of AI applications while emphasizing security and data privacy.
Key Features of Community Built Frameworks
– **Open Source Accessibility**: Community built frameworks are typically open-source, allowing developers to inspect, modify, and enhance the code. This transparency fosters trust and encourages collaboration.
– **Modularity**: These frameworks often consist of modular components that can be tailored to meet specific security requirements, enabling developers to implement only what they need.
– **Continuous Improvement**: Community-driven development ensures that frameworks are constantly updated and improved based on user feedback and emerging security threats.
The Role of Community Built Frameworks in Securing Data Access
1. Providing Standardized Security Protocols
Community built frameworks often come with standardized security protocols that help developers implement best practices for data access and encryption. By adhering to these protocols, AI agents can significantly reduce the risk of unauthorized access and data leaks.
2. Enabling Transparent Auditing and Compliance
The collaborative nature of community frameworks allows for transparent auditing processes. Developers and organizations can review the code and security measures, ensuring compliance with industry regulations such as GDPR, HIPAA, and CCPA.
3. Facilitating Secure API Access
Many community built frameworks include features for secure API access, which is crucial for AI agents that interact with external systems. Implementing OAuth, JWT, and other authentication methods helps safeguard data during transmission and access.
4. Encouraging Community Vigilance
The community aspect fosters a culture of vigilance where developers actively monitor and report vulnerabilities. This collective responsibility enhances the overall security posture of AI agents leveraging these frameworks.
Case Studies of Successful Implementation
1. TensorFlow Privacy
TensorFlow Privacy is an extension of the popular TensorFlow framework, focusing on techniques for differential privacy. By incorporating community feedback, it provides robust tools for training AI models while protecting individual data points.
2. OpenAI’s Gym
OpenAI’s Gym is a toolkit for developing and comparing reinforcement learning algorithms. It encourages collaboration and transparency, allowing developers to ensure that data used in training is handled securely.
Challenges and Considerations
While community built frameworks offer numerous advantages in securing AI agent data access, they are not without challenges. Issues such as inconsistent documentation, varying levels of community support, and potential fragmentation can pose hurdles for developers. It is essential for organizations to weigh these factors when selecting a framework.
Conclusion
Community built frameworks are instrumental in enhancing the security of AI agent data access. By providing standardized protocols, fostering collaborative development, and ensuring transparency, these frameworks empower developers to create secure AI applications. As the AI landscape continues to evolve, the role of such frameworks will be crucial in addressing the ever-growing challenges of data security.
FAQs
What is a community built framework?
A community built framework is an open-source platform developed collaboratively by contributors, providing tools and libraries for building applications, including those in AI.
How do community built frameworks enhance data security?
They provide standardized security protocols, enable transparent auditing, facilitate secure API access, and encourage community vigilance against vulnerabilities.
Are community built frameworks suitable for enterprise use?
Yes, many community built frameworks are designed with enterprise needs in mind, offering scalable solutions while ensuring compliance with regulatory standards.
What are some examples of community built frameworks for AI?
Examples include TensorFlow Privacy, OpenAI’s Gym, and PyTorch, which offer robust tools for secure AI development.
How can I contribute to a community built framework?
You can contribute by reporting issues, submitting code improvements, writing documentation, or participating in forums and discussions related to the framework.
Related Analysis: View Previous Industry Report